The events surrounding the death of Moses were probably written by ______

The events surrounding the death of Moses were probably written by the Priestly source, also known as "P". This is one of the hypothetical sources of the Torah, a theory known as the Documentary Hypothesis. The Priestly source is believed to have been written by a group of priests or a single priest, hence the name. This source is thought to have been responsible for the final editing and compilation of the Torah, which would include the account of Moses' death.
